Inspired
by Lewis Carroll's famous poem, Jabberwocky tells
the tale of a young boy who sets out on a quest to
find the fierce Jabberwock. Aided by his new friends
the borogoves, he travels through a mysterious landscape
filled with such peculiar creatures as the slithy
toves and the Jubjub bird. The production uses a
variety of beautiful hand and rod puppets to tell
this rousing adventure story featuring daring deeds,
imaginary animals and a climactic battle between
boy and beast. Whimsical scenery and an exciting
musical score by Francis Poulenc complete the package.
Jabberwocky is a hilarious and entertaining introduction
to poetry as well as a delightful romp through the
world of language and literature. |

The
Day It Snowed Tortillas is a delightful folktale
from Mexico about luck, love and lunch. A poor woodcutter
and his wife have the chance of a lifetime to become
rich! All they have to do is keep a secret. Trouble
is, the woodcutter is the biggest blabbermouth south
of the border. "We have to keep this a secret!" she
tells him. "Absolutely!" says her husband. "I
won't tell anyone...except my brother...and my best
friend...and my mother...and..." "Enough!" says
his wife. She cooks up an ingenious plan to divert
any unwanted attention. All she has to do is make
it snow...in July...in Mexico! The recipe for this
hilarious show includes fantastic puppets, marvelous
music, and one ridiculous chicken. Bonny Hall received
an Arlyn Award Design Commendation for this productions. |

Awarded
the UNIMA-USA Citation of Excellence. Anansi,
Spiderman of Africa! Is a sidesplitting selection
of folktales from Africa starring Anasi the Spider,
whose appetite always overrules his intellect.
Anansi is one of the classic trickster characters
in world folklore. Like his trickster cousins Brer
Rabbit, Raven, and Coyote, Anansi is full of schemes
that often backfire and leave him worse off than
ever. But Anansi never stays down for long--his
vitality and irrepressible sense of fun have kept
him playing tricks for hundreds of years! These
hilarious stories are brought to life by the Crabgrass
Puppet Theatre with a dynamic blend of traditional
African design, infectious music and fabulous puppetry. |
